Write-O-Rama is a full day of dozens of workshops offered by Hugo House’s writing teachers. Learn how to craft a found poem, improve the voice of your fiction, write a nonfiction micro-essay, or participate in the many other tutorials we offer — all in the course of a day. It’s a chance to not only sample Hugo House classes and teachers, but also to experience genres and topics outside of your purview without the pressure of registering for a full class. Event Overview

Registration begins at 10:30 a.m., at which time we’ll also provide some pre-writing fuel: bagels and Caffe Vita coffee. The first class begins at 11 a.m. There are at least five class choices per 50-minute session. Choose your favorite, head to the room in which it’s held, and the instructor will give a brief talk on the topic followed by a writing prompt or exercise.  At the 50-minute mark, we’ll race through the halls ringing the Write-O-Rama bell, and you can head to your next class of choice. After the 12:50 bell, lunch and an event (TBA) will be held in the Cabaret. Then, classes will run from 2-5 p.m. [hr]
